News in Pictures Sri Radha Govinda’s Electric car By The Editor - May 26, 2010 Share on Facebook Tweet on Twitter Readers who read this Vaishnava news also readAgun Jalbe – Light the fireFaith and HarmonyThe Issue of the Proto-Indo-European LanguageVasudeva KrishnaBook Review: Swami in a Strange Land6000 year old Lord Rama and Hanuman carvings in Silemania, Iraq